After two years of brainstorming and planning , the instructional website Wiki Warsha ويكي ورشة is out! This is yet another step for Wikimedia Israel in developing instructional tools. Wikiwarsha.org http://wikiwarsha.org/ is a multimedia instructional website designed to introduce Wikipedia to Arabic readers, to invite new editors to write and edit content on Arabic Wikipedia, to assist teachers in school activities, and instructors in editing workshops.
Warsha is the Arabic word for ‘workshop’, the website includes short instructional films, texts and images and is divided into 13 informative and instructional lessons: -Wikipedia homepage structure -About Wikipedia articles -Create account -Sign in to a registered account -Create a userpage -Create a new article -Edit an article -Formatting the article -Request edits approval on Arabic Wikipedia -Adding image -Adding internal and external links -Adding references -Adding categories
In addition to those lessons, the website contains informative sections about copyright issues, FAQs, good article criteria, and talk pages, all in order to facilitate understanding how Wikipedia communities function.
